We never wondered what a cross between the Honda CRX and FCX Clarity would look like, but we're betting it'd resemble the Honda FC Sport concept, which was unveiled this morning at the 2008 Los Angeles auto show.

Honda's FC concept uses a fuel cell similar to the one found in the FCX Clarity, but the FC is clearly designed for people who prefer performance cars. Inside, the seating configuration is similar to the McLaren F1. There are three seats, but only one in the front row.

The look of the FC concept is polarizing, but that just means everyone at the show is talking about the car. These days, any discussion that isn't about the tanking industry is pretty much good news.
